Mahogany Face Veneer Plywood Panel from Japan

Plywood panel consisting solely of wood sheets, each ply not exceeding 6mm thick, featuring a face ply of genuine mahogany (Swietenia spp.) with inner plies of mixed tropical hardwoods. Not surface-covered or covered only with transparent material preserving the mahogany grain and texture. Classified under 4412.34.32.55 due to the specified mahogany face ply on nonconiferous plywood.

Import Tips

Provide CITES documentation for Swietenia mahogany species to avoid customs delays and ensure compliance with endangered species regulations

Document exact ply thickness (≤6mm each) and confirm no opaque surface covering to maintain 4412.34 classification

Include mill certificates verifying mahogany face ply origin and species (Swietenia or Khaya) to prevent reclassification
